The Teen Vogue Controversy: Backlash and Resilience
While Alexi McCammond's career has been marked by impressive achievements, it has also faced significant public challenges. One of the most notable instances of this occurred when she was hired as an editor at Teen Vogue magazine. This appointment, initially seen as a groundbreaking move for the publication, quickly ignited a firestorm of controversy that ultimately led to her departure before she could even officially begin the role.
The backlash stemmed from a series of offensive tweets McCammond had posted as a teenager, which resurfaced following the announcement of her hiring. These tweets, containing racist and homophobic remarks, sparked widespread condemnation from both the public and within Condé Nast, Teen Vogue's parent company. Advertisers began to pull their campaigns, and staff members publicly expressed their discomfort and opposition to her appointment. This incident highlighted the unforgiving nature of public scrutiny in the digital age, where past mistakes, even from years ago, can have profound professional consequences. Despite her apologies and attempts to address the past, the pressure became insurmountable, demonstrating the immense weight of public opinion and corporate responsibility in today's media landscape. This period tested Alexi McCammond's resilience and brought a different kind of public attention to her career.
The TJ Ducklo Connection and Public Scrutiny
Adding another layer of complexity to Alexi McCammond's public profile was her rumored relationship with Matt Kuncman, also known as TJ Ducklo. Ducklo, who served as a press secretary for President Joe Biden's campaign and later as a deputy press secretary in the White House, found himself embroiled in his own controversy. He resigned from his White House position after reports surfaced that he had threatened a Politico reporter who was pursuing a story about his relationship with McCammond.
This incident, involving a high-ranking White House official and a journalist, drew significant media attention and raised ethical questions about the intersection of personal relationships and professional conduct in political circles. While Alexi McCammond was not directly responsible for Ducklo's actions, the public nature of their rumored relationship, coupled with the controversy surrounding Ducklo, inadvertently placed her under an even brighter spotlight.
